An Arcade In The Palm Of Your Hands

The Dark Matter Arcade Fight Stick is a high-quality arcade controller that supports PS4, Xbox One, Xbox Series X|S, Nintendo Switch, PC, and Android. The eight-button Vewlix-style layout is easily customizable to each gamer’s playing style, while the directional input toggle switches and buttons allow you to make adjustments on the fly.

The best part? The Dark Matter Arcade Fight Stick is moddable, so you can reconfigure the arcade buttons and joystick to create a truly unique gaming experience. Even better — you can actually swap out the panel artwork, resulting in an arcade controller that is truly your own.

I actually had a blast testing out the Dark Matter Arcade Fight Stick. It was easy to set up and use with my PC and Xbox Series S, and I loved being able to customize the look of the controller. The buttons and joystick are extremely responsive.

The controller also feels durable and well-made. I don’t really care for playing with it on my lap (just a personal preference), but I adore putting the controller on my desk and emulating the feeling of playing at a stand-up arcade machine. Talk about a major sense of nostalgia!

In terms of performance, the Dark Matter Arcade Fight Stick controller lives up to the hype. The buttons are highly responsive and the joystick is very precise. I was able to easily execute all of the moves I wanted without any lag or hiccups, even while playing non-fighting games like Rocket League. I couldn’t believe how much control I had, even though it was a wildly different way of playing the game.

And because the directional input toggle switches and buttons are so easy to use, I was able to quickly adjust the settings to best fit my play style. This is a great feature for those who like to experiment with different control schemes, especially when switching between different characters or fighting styles.
